>From a statistical standpoint..
Raid0 would be the fastest, it is common sense. Your speed for any action
would be dependent on the number of drives you had or N. However if one
drive fails you lose all data.

Raid3 or 5 would be the second fastest and would be safer due to the ability
to continue working without loss of data if you had a single drive fail.
The difference between these 2 raid types is the way they setup parity.
Raid3 has a dedicated parity drive. Raid5 spreads parity across all the
drives.
Speed of any action on either of these raid configs would be the number of
drives you had minus 1 or N-1.

LVM has no ability to recover from a drive failure and cannot be compared to
a raid0 array for speed.
Raid0 writes data across all disks in the array.
LVM writes data to the first disk in the volume until it reaches the end of
that disk then it continues to write data to the next disk in the volume.
